H.R. 578 (106th)

To amend the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act to provide for the conveyance of real property acquired under such Act to schools and nonprofit organizations involved in teaching young people to be farmers.

Summary

Amends the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act to provide for the preference conveyance of acquired real property to: (1) beginning farmers or ranchers; or (2) schools or nonprofit organizations involved in teaching young people to be farmers.
